Introduction: When it comes to cosmetics, many beauty enthusiasts are becoming increasingly aware of what they're putting on their skin. As the demand for clean and natural products continues to rise, the use of natural ingredients in cosmetics has become a major trend. In the United Arab Emirates, specifically in the cities of Dubai and Abu Dhabi, the beauty industry has embraced the power of nature by incorporating a wide range of natural ingredients into their skincare and beauty products. In this article, we will explore the various natural ingredients used in cosmetics, and how they benefit our skin.
1. Argan Oil: Derived from the nuts of the argan tree, argan oil is a key ingredient in many skincare and haircare products. This natural wonder from Morocco is rich in vitamin E, fatty acids, and antioxidants, making it highly nourishing and hydrating for the skin. Argan oil is known for its ability to moisturize and improve the elasticity of the skin, leaving it looking plump and youthful.
2. Dead Sea Minerals: The Dead Sea, located between Jordan and Israel, is renowned for its unique properties. The minerals found in its waters, such as magnesium, calcium, and potassium, have exceptional benefits for the skin. Many cosmetic brands in Dubai and Abu Dhabi utilize these minerals to create luxurious skincare products. Dead Sea minerals can help improve skin texture, promote cell regeneration, and provide relief for various skin conditions like eczema and psoriasis.
3. Date Palm Extract: Dates are not only a popular food in the Middle East but are also widely appreciated for their skincare benefits. Date palm extract is rich in antioxidants, vitamins, and minerals, which help protect and nourish the skin. In cosmetics, it is used for its anti-aging properties, as it helps re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. It also helps retain moisture, leaving the skin hydrated and supple.
4. Camel Milk: Camel milk may sound unusual, but it has been used for centuries in the Middle East for its medicinal and cosmetic properties. Rich in proteins, vitamins, and minerals, camel milk is suitable for all skin types. It helps soothe sensitive skin, reduce inflammation, and improve the skin's overall texture and tone. Many skincare brands in Dubai and Abu Dhabi have incorporated camel milk into their products, such as moisturizers, soaps, and face masks.
5. Saffron: Known as the world's most expensive spice, saffron is not only used in culinary delights but also for its skincare benefits. This vibrant red spice is packed with antioxidants, which help protect the skin from free radicals and slow down the signs of aging. Saffron also has skin-brightening properties, making it an excellent ingredient for achieving a radiant complexion. In cosmetics, saffron is often found in face oils, serums, and creams.
